Air Malta said today it is making arrangements for Maltese voters currently abroad to travel on its services to vote in the MEP elections on May 24.
Apart from offering seats on its scheduled services, the airline will be operating four extra flights on the Luxembourg and Brussels routes (See below)

These travel arrangements are available for:
(a) eligible voters, including those married to foreigners, studying, working or undergoing medical treatment abroad; and
(b) their children up to 18 years old and their spouses.
Inbound travel to Malta is possible from 14th May to 24th May 2014 and return travel is from 24th May to 1st June 2014. Those persons who will opt for early voting on the 17th May can travel to Malta from 14th May and may return as of the 17th May and not later than 1st June 2014. Those voting early have to apply at the electoral commission by latest noon on Friday 16th May 2014.
Reservations may not be changed and tickets are non-refundable. All relevant details that include names and surnames as per passport, ID card, address on ID card, email addresses, credit cards details and contact phone numbers (including mobile number) will be required at the booking stage prior authorisation of any ticket issuance. Details for dependants should include age, followed by date of birth.
